摘要
Aiming at the development of solar light monitoring system in China, and combining Zigbee and GPRS technology, a monitoring system for solar light has been designed and realized in this paper. The system is mainly composed of four parts: road lamp control unit, ZigBee module, GPRS module, and monitoring and managing software. The street light unit is applied to collect state information, ZigBee module to realize wireless assembling and gather state information to the central node, GPRS module to transmit remote state information to the monitoring and managing computer. The monitoring and managing software provides man-machine management interface finally. Due to its advantages of low cost, high efficiency and intellectualization, the system will be put into use this year as soon as possible.
